The babies are super sensitive to changes in their environment. If you’re sure that temperature isn’t fluctuating too much then I’d maybe try skipping the water changes until they’re about a week old.

Also no need to worry about using a pipette to try and boost the oxygen levels - Triops are evolved to survive in very low oxygen environments so it would be very tricky to kill them through lack of oxygen. They’re not very keen on currents or any kind of water movement though, and it can be dangerous for them when they’re little.

When you manage to hatch them it’s very tempting to try and do things to ensure they survive cause they seem so fragile, but in this case I’d honestly suggest doing less - skipping the water changes and oxygenation and see if that helps. Good luck :)

Yup sand is fine in that it’s totally safe and a common choice. One downside is that it can make it a little trickier to grow live plants in your aquarium since sand doesn’t have much nutrients in it but you can use root tabs to help with that. Sand also isn’t able to support as much microfauna and flora as soil would for example, and Triops can sift through the soil and consume those lil microbes for some extra energy and nutrients. But soil can easily cloud up the water as they dig, whereas sand doesn’t, so long as you rinse it well before you use it

  1. You don’t /need/ a light source on for 3 days but it does help ensure as many eggs hatch as possible. Light is one of the triggers for hatching

  2. After a few days you can switch from spirulina to other food. Fish flakes probably wouldn’t be the best bet since they tend to float and Triops tend to hang around at the bottom of the tank. Sinking catfish pellets are usually a safe bet

  3. I usually wait till they’re about 1-1.5cm long before I move them to a larger tank, the trick is to not shock them so it’s a good idea to drip acclimate then to them to the new tank

  4. Unfortunately you kinda don’t! It’s really just a game of waiting and seeing. The nauplii are really small (about 0.5mm) and look like tiny white beans that kinda bounce up and down. I’d say wait about a week after adding the eggs, if you really can’t see anything then you might need to tweak your hatching method and give it another go

  5. I have tried to feed them gammarus shrimp in the past but they seem to struggle a little. I just put the dried shrimp straight in the Triops tank. Try to stick to feeding the smaller gammarus cause they might not be able to eat much of it and whatever they don’t eat after 24hrs remove and chuck it
